Ingredients:
● 1 sheet puff pastry, thawed
● 1 small wheel brie (8-12 oz)
● 2 tbsp fruit preserves
● South Chicago Packing Wagyu Beef Tallow Cooking Spray
● Crackers, for serving
Directions:
1. Preheat oven to 400°F. Lightly flour a work surface and roll out the puff pastry. Place the brie wheel in the center of the pastry.
2. Fold the pastry edges up and over the brie, pinching seams to fully seal.
3. Transfer to a parchment-lined baking sheet and lightly coat the pastry with Wagyu Beef Tallow Cooking Spray.
4. Bake for 20-25 minutes, or until the pastry is golden brown and puffed.
5. Let cool for 5 minutes. Top with fruit preserves and serve warm with crackers.
Tip: For an extra-special presentation, add a thin layer of fruit preserves, chopped pecans, or walnuts on top of the brie before wrapping it in the puff pastry.
